苹果签名技术是 iOS 应用开发中的核心概念之一。它是指在 iOS 应用发布前对应用进行数字签名,以保证应用的安全性和完整性。通过数字签名,苹果可以验证应用的来源和可信度,可以确保应用没有被篡改或者替换,以防止用户下载恶意应用或者不良软件。下面我们就来详细介绍苹果签名技术的具体实现和作用。
苹果签名机制的工作流程主要包括以下几个步骤:
创建证书。在苹果开发者中心注册账号后,开发者需要创建一个证书,用于标识自己的身份。
创建应用标识符。开发者需要注册一个唯一的应用标识符,用于唯一标识自己开发的应用。
创建描述文件。开发者需要为每个应用创建一个描述文件,里面包含应用标识符和证书等信息。苹果企业级证书
使用 Xcode 进行编译与打包,生成 ipa 格式的应用包。
将应用包和描述文件进行配对,对应用包进行数字签名。
上传应用包和描述文件到苹果开发者中心,进行审核和发布。
通过以上流程,我们可以看出苹果签名技术主要是通过数字证书和描述文件对应用进行保护。应用在打包时需要使用证书进行数字签名,在发布时需要上传证书和描述文件进行审核。
苹果签名技术对应用的开发和发布都具有重要的保护作用:
防止应用被篡改。数字签名可以保证应用的文件完整性,防止应用被恶意篡改或者注入不良代码。ios证书怎么使用安卓手机
确保应用的来源可信。苹果签名技术可以验证应用的来源,确保应用是由信任的开发者或者机构发布。
防止恶意软件传播。苹果签名技术可以防止不良软件被传播或者发布到 App Store 上。
方便应用分发和更新。苹果签名技术可以方便应用的分发和更新管理,同时还可以支持企业签名等功能。iOS证书在哪里
iOS 应用开发中的苹果签名技术是非常重要的一项技术。它可以为应用提供安全和完整性保护,对用户使用体验和应用开发产生了积极的推动作用。当然,在应用开发和签名中还有很多需要注意的细节,如证书管理、描述文件配置等,需要开发者和企业认真对待。我们相信,??苹果开发者中心提供的多种工具和资源的帮助下,开发者和企业可以更好地使用和管理 iOS 应用签名技术。
iOS设备应如何进行签名以避免应用闪退? 在iOS设备上运行应用程序时,应用程序的签名是一个非常重要的步骤。如果签名过程出现问题,应用程序就会闪退,甚至无法启动。那么,iOS设备应如何进行签名以避免...
问题简述:ios签名软件下载不了 最近,很多苹果设备用户遇到了一个共同的问题,就是无法下载ios签名软件。这给用户带来了很大的困扰,因此本文将详细介绍造成该问题的原因及解决办法。 1. 网络连...
简便步骤查找及安装证书 苹果手机的证书设置通常隐藏在系统设置的某个角落。本文将详细解释如何查找和安装证书,让您能轻松管理和使用您的苹果手机上的证书。 1. 进入系统设置 首先,点击您的苹果手机主...
iOS 应用如何通过签名获得正常使用? iOS 应用在安装时需要进行签名,否则将无法正常使用。因此,签名过程是保证应用完整性和安全性的关键步骤。苹果怎么找证书信任设备 什么是iOS签名? iOS...
iOS重装系统后如何重新进行苹果签名 在iOS重装系统之后,苹果签名将被清除,因此需要进行重新签名。重新签名可以使您的设备继续运行已安装的应用程序。下面是在iOS重装系统之后如何重新进行苹果签名的步...
iOS设备必备技巧:成功创建苹果签名的方法 苹果签名是iOS设备中重要的一环,可以使用户安装未经App Store审核的应用程序。这意味着用户可以使用一些不被App Store批准的应用程序,以及从...